Easy to whip up and super accommodating to whatever vegetables you have in the fridge, this Korean sausage stir fry, aka sausage yachae bokkeum, is always a family favorite as a quick and easy meal for any time of the day.

Ingredients
8ounceKorean style Vienna sausage, or your preferred mini sausages (about 24 pieces) *refer to the post above for more detail*
3sheetKorean fish cake, cut into 2 inch squares
½largeyellow onion, peeled and thinly sliced
1½largebell pepper, medium diced (any color)
4stalkgreen onion, cut into 1 inch pieces (use only the green parts)
Give each sausage two shallow, diagonal slits. Set aside.
In a sauté pan over medium high heat, add the vegetable oil. Once the oil is hot, add the prepared Korean style Vienna sausages and stir fry for about 2 minutes or until the diagonal slits open up and the sausages start to brown lightly and pop gently. Add the fishcake squares and stir fry for 1-2 minutes.
Add the thinly sliced onions and diced bell peppers. Toss and sauté the vegetables for about 1 minute.
Next, add the soy sauce, sugar, and cracked black pepper. Continue to sauté for about 1-2 minutes, until everything is evenly seasoned and the soy sauce is almost all absorbed.
Finish by adding the green onions and cook for another 30 seconds.
Garnish with sesame seeds and enjoy with steamed rice!
Notes
This is great for making ahead of time and to eat as leftovers. Simply let it completely cool at room temperature and store it in an airtight container for up to 1 week.
To reheat, either microwave until heated through or heat it on the stovetop, in a pan with a small amount of oil, over medium/ medium high heat.
Feel free to switch out the onion, bell pepper, and even the mini sausages for what you have at home. This sausage stir fry is known for its versatility and is meant to be cooked up quickly for any meal of the day.
